Latest Patents

One of Otomo's latest patents is focused on a metal elastic element and diaphragm designed for sensing fluid pressure changes. This invention aims to provide a metal elastic element that maintains favorable resilience even under sudden pressure changes. The element is composed of a two-phase stainless steel, featuring a marble-like structure with a specific area ratio of the γ-phase. Additionally, Otomo has developed a method for producing a Co-Ni-based alloy, which allows for controlled crystallinity. This alloy includes various elements such as Co, Ni, Cr, and Mo, and is characterized by a Goss orientation as its main crystal texture.
